Aizawl/Shillong, May 9: Mizoram became the fifth Covid-19 free state among the eight northeastern states as its lone coronavirus patient was discharged from hospital on Saturday, top officials said. The patient was discharged after three successive tests of the state's lone patient came out negative. There has been no coronavirus case in Sikkim and Nagaland. Three Covid-19 patients -- one in Arunachal Pradesh and two in Manipur -- recovered last month, making these two states coronavirus free. After Tripura was declared coronavirus free on April 25, scores of Covid-19 cases -- all Border Security Force (BSF) troopers, have been reported in the state since last Saturday. They are being treated in different hospitals.
